农药残留分析能力验证中参与者结果的赋值、测试样品加标浓度与同位素稀释质谱结果的比较。

Comparison of Assigned Values from Participants' Results, Spiked Concentrations of Test Samples, and Isotope Dilution Mass Spectrometric Results in Proficiency Testing for Pesticide Residue Analysis.

Abstract

The Hatano Research Institute (HRI) at the Food and Drug Safety Center has recently organized a series of proficiency-testing (PT) programs called the "External Quality Control for Food Hygiene" in order to evaluate the analytical capability of testing laboratories that inspect food samples in accordance with the Food Sanitation Act. In one of these programs, Pesticide I, consensus values calculated from the participants' analytical results were used as assigned values, and the spiked concentrations of the prepared test samples were used for evaluating variation among individual participants. In the present study, the values obtained in the 2013-2015 rounds have been assessed by comparing the analytical results of the target pesticides obtained by using two different isotope-dilution MS (IDMS) methods. These two IDMS methods are based on a combination of different pretreatment protocols and different GC separation columns. The weighted means of the observed analytical results were higher than the corresponding assigned values, but showed good agreement with the spiked concentrations. These results indicate that the spiking concentrations of the test sample from HRI are reliable, and therefore, these values can be used to evaluate the trueness of the participants' analytical method.

摘要

食品药品安全中心的波多野研究所(HRI)最近组织了一系列名为“食品卫生外部质量控制”的能力验证(PT)项目,以评估依据《食品卫生法》对食品样本进行检测的实验室的分析能力。在其中一个项目“农药I”中,根据参与者的分析结果计算得出的共识值被用作指定值,制备的测试样本的加标浓度用于评估各个参与者之间的差异。在本研究中,通过比较使用两种不同的同位素稀释质谱(IDMS)方法获得的目标农药的分析结果,对2013 - 2015轮获得的值进行了评估。这两种IDMS方法基于不同的预处理方案和不同的气相色谱分离柱的组合。观察到的分析结果的加权平均值高于相应的指定值,但与加标浓度显示出良好的一致性。这些结果表明,来自HRI的测试样本的加标浓度是可靠的,因此,这些值可用于评估参与者分析方法的准确性。
